The Bicarbonate Ion HCO3- Is Amphoteric;
This is because bicarbonate can Act As Either An Acid Or A Base In Water:
As an acid: HCO3- + H2O → CO32- + H3O+ (acid)
As a base: HCO2- + H2O → H2CO3 + OH- (base)
An acid with low pH is stronger compared to an acid with higher pH.
Since pH is inversely related to the concentration of Hydrogen ions, strong acids have higher concentration of hydrogen ions and hence a low pH.
For example, carbonic acid is a weak acid and has higher pH near 7, while sulphuric acid is a strong acid with low pH near 1.
